Acidic and basic strength are comparative studies in the field of organic chemistry. This means that they help chemists understand how the strength of acids and bases differs across the periodic table.
While acidity and basicity are related concepts, they are not identical. Acidity refers to the ability of a substance to donate hydrogen ions (H+) in a chemical reaction, whereas basicity refers to the ability of a substance to accept hydrogen ions.
The strength of an acid or base is determined by its ability to donate or accept hydrogen ions, respectively. The stronger the acid or base, the more easily it donates or accepts hydrogen ions.
Acid-base strength comparisons involve studying the effects of various factors such as temperature, pH, and the presence of other ions on the strength of an acid or base. These comparisons allow chemists to classify acids and bases according to their strength and behavior.
For example, a strong acid is one that readily donates hydrogen ions, while a weak acid is less effective at doing so. Similarly, a strong base is one that readily accepts hydrogen ions, while a weak base is less effective at doing so.
Understanding the differences between acidity and basicity and the factors that influence their strengths is crucial for students in organic chemistry. It allows them to predict the behavior of different substances and to perform experiments to test the acidity or basicity of compounds
